Amritsar, July 27 (K.L. Jit Walia):The final prayer ceremony (Rasam Kriya) of Amritsar’s beloved senior journalist Pankaj Sharma, who passed away recently, was held with deep respect and devotion today at a local palace in Chheharta. On the occasion, prominent personalities from the religious, social, political, and media fraternity gathered to pay their heartfelt tributes and expressed their condolences to the bereaved family.
Speakers remembered the late Pankaj Sharma as a humble, simple, and widely respected individual. They said that throughout his journalism career, he consistently highlighted issues concerning society and set an example of honest, impartial, and public-oriented journalism. His demise is an irreparable loss to the field of journalism.
